Al Vocal Remover logo Al Vocal Remover

Al Vocal Remover is an online audio editor that allows you to remove vocals and extract karaoke separately from a song.

fre:ac logo fre:ac

fre:ac is a audio converter and CD extractor designed for Microsoft Windows, Mac OS and Linux, distributed under the GNU General Public License.
